About the Team

The Mobile for Development (M4D) team drives innovation in digital technology to reduce inequalities in our world. Singularly positioned at the intersection of the mobile ecosystem and the development sector, we stimulate digital innovation to deliver both sustainable business and large-scale socio-economic impact for the underserved.

The Inclusive Digital Finance (InDiFin) programme drives an inclusive digital finance ecosystem by mobilising providers, policymakers and partners to deliver market innovation and reform – closing the gap between financial access and genuine financial health for underserved populations. The vision of the programme is a world where everyone, regardless of who they are or where they live, can confidently manage daily needs, plan for the future and withstand financial shocks – contributing to more stable, equitable and prosperous societies.

Under the “Advancing Financial Health in Mobile Money Ecosystems” initiative, the InDiFin programme will generate evidence on the drivers of financial health, equip mobile money providers (MMPs) with practical, evidence-based tools and implementation support, and embed financial health measurement into MMP product design, strategy, and decision-making.
